Warzone RAT infrastructure seized

Malwarebytes

On February 9, 2024, the Justice Department announced that an international operation had seized internet domains that were selling information-stealing malware. The operation was led by the FBI, and supported by Europol and the Joint Cybercrime Action Taskforce (J-CAT). Federal authorities in Boston seized www.warzone.ws
